Why Asset Management Is Essential in the Mining Industry (2025 & Beyond)
The asset management mining industry remains the backbone of the global economy as we look to 2025 and beyond. Mining provides essential raw materials like copper, iron, and rare earth metals vital to technology, infrastructure, and sustainable energy solutions. Within mining, asset management is not just about maintenance—it’s the systematic, coordinated set of practices used to maximize the value derived from all physical assets—from acquisition, operation and maintenance to decommissioning.
Large-scale capital investments in machinery, processing plants, transportation networks, and infrastructure demand disciplined asset management for mining companies. Ineffective management can lead to unscheduled downtime, hazards, escalated costs, and ultimately affect project viability. In 2025, stringent regulations, environmental stewardship, and ESG (Environmental, Social, and Governance) criteria are more critical than ever for companies operating in the mining sector. The proper asset management mining industry approach is imperative for boosting productivity, enhancing safety, and ensuring long-term sustainable growth.

Lifecycle Management of Equipment & Machinery
Heavy machinery—from excavators and haul trucks to processing equipment—acts as the muscle for mining operations. Lifecycle management refers to systematic oversight of these assets through all phases—from acquisition to decommissioning:
- Predictive Maintenance: Supported by analytics and IoT sensors, predicting breakdowns before they occur, minimizing costly downtime.
- Proactive Repairs: Anticipate failures and schedule repairs using real-time data—a critical factor in reducing maintenance costs and extending equipment life.
- Wear & Tear Optimization: Mining assets undergo heavy wear due to harsh conditions; IoT and AI-based solutions help monitor health and schedule timely replacements.
- Resource Allocation: Digital fleet management tools optimize how machinery and trucks are allocated to job sites, reducing idle time and fuel consumption.
The result is an increase in operational efficiency, better project profitability, and enhanced safety for workers and infrastructure.
Digitization in Asset Management: Revolutionizing Mining Efficiency
Data-driven decision making and digital transformation have profoundly impacted the asset management mining industry in recent years. Integration of data from IoT sensors, maintenance logs, production systems, and even satellite technology forms the digital backbone of modern asset management.
- Digital Asset Registers: All physical assets are digitally cataloged, tracked, and monitored for real-time status updates.
- Advanced Analytics: Artificial Intelligence (AI) sifts through massive data sets to optimize maintenance schedules, predict failures, and identify cost-saving opportunities.
- Cloud-based Management Platforms: Enable global visibility and coordination of multi-site mining operations.

Copper Management: Best Practices for 2025
Copper management is a critical component of asset management for mining companies. Copper is vital in energy transmission, renewable infrastructure, and electric vehicles—with global demand continuing to surge in 2025. Effective copper management goes beyond tracking ore; it extends to optimizing processing, reducing waste, and ensuring robust logistics.
- Copper Recovery Optimization: Using AI-powered analytics and advanced IoT monitoring, asset managers can maximize copper recovery rates, significantly enhancing yield from each ton of processed ore while reducing the environmental burden.
- Inventory and Logistics Control: Digital tracking systems prevent stockpile loss and optimize supply chains for raw and refined copper.
- ESG and Compliance: Predictive environmental monitors ensure that tailings, emissions, and water usage meet increasingly stringent regulations.

Sustainability, Compliance, and ESG in Asset Management
Sustainability and compliance are at the heart of the asset management mining industry evolution. In 2025, stakeholders and regulators alike expect mining companies to reduce environmental impacts by optimizing energy consumption, lowering greenhouse gas emissions, and embracing sustainable asset management practices.
- Optimized Maintenance Schedules: Intelligent maintenance plans, powered by AI and predictive analytics, reduce both costs and energy use.
- Real-time Environmental Monitoring: Satellite technology tracks emissions and assesses land, water, and air quality at mining sites.
- ESG Criteria Alignment: Embedding ESG goals into asset management strategies ensures compliance and helps meet governance criteria, attracting investment and public confidence.

Challenges and The Future of Asset Management in Mining Industry
While technology unlocks new frontiers, the asset management mining industry faces ongoing challenges:
- Aging Fleets & Infrastructure: Many global mining assets are entering the later stages of their life cycles, requiring more advanced predictive maintenance.
- Skilled Labor Shortages: The complexity of digital tools means companies need continual investment in workforce training.
- Commodity Price Volatility: Fluctuations in raw materials prices impact available capital for asset upgrades and sustainable investments.
- Integrating Systems: Bringing legacy systems together with new digital platforms remains a complex, resource-intensive process.
- Stringent Environmental Regulations: Increasing pressure from governments and the public means mining companies must continually innovate to remain compliant and prove sustainability claims.

FAQs: Asset Management in the Mining Industry (2025)
-
What is asset management in the mining industry?
Asset management in mining refers to the coordinated approach of maximizing the value derived from all mining assets (equipment, plants, infrastructure) through their entire lifecycle—starting from acquisition, operation, maintenance, and finally decommissioning. -
Why is copper management especially important for mining companies?
Copper is essential for modern technology, renewable energy, and electric vehicles. For mining companies, efficient copper management—from resource extraction to processing and logistics—enhances operational efficiency, profitability, and compliance with ESG criteria. -
How does IoT improve asset management in mining?
IoT sensors enable real-time monitoring of mining machinery and processing plants. This data powers predictive maintenance, reduces unscheduled downtime, and optimizes equipment life, directly impacting costs and operational efficiency. -
How is digital transformation impacting asset management for mining companies?
Digital transformation consolidates disparate data sources on a single platform, making real-time analytics and remote management possible. It allows for smarter decision-making, optimized resource allocation, and enhanced compliance with regulations. -
How does satellite technology support sustainable mining asset management?
Satellite imagery provides ongoing, large-scale environmental monitoring, compliance verification, and land rehabilitation tracking. Platforms like Farmonaut deliver these insights remotely, reducing the need for manual inspections and increasing transparency. -
What technologies will shape asset management in mining by 2025?
Predictive analytics, IoT sensors, satellite and drone monitoring, AI-powered advisory systems, blockchain traceability, and cloud management platforms are all essential for modern and future-forward asset management in mining. -
What is the role of maintenance scheduling in copper asset management?
Maintenance scheduling, supported by predictive analytics and real-time data feeds, ensures that equipment operates at peak efficiency with minimal downtime—improving yield and extending asset life, critical for copper mining. -
How does ESG compliance affect asset management in the mining sector?
ESG (Environmental, Social, Governance) compliance requires companies to measure and report their environmental impact, safety record, and social responsibility. Asset management strategies increasingly rely on digital tools to capture, analyze, and report on ESG performance. -
